• Home
  • About Us
  • Contact Us
  • Disclaimer
  • Privacy Policy
Friday, May 22, 2026
newsaiworld
  • Home
  • Artificial Intelligence
  • ChatGPT
  • Data Science
  • Machine Learning
  • Crypto Coins
  • Contact Us
No Result
View All Result
  • Home
  • Artificial Intelligence
  • ChatGPT
  • Data Science
  • Machine Learning
  • Crypto Coins
  • Contact Us
No Result
View All Result
Morning News
No Result
View All Result
Home Data Science

System Design Interview Questions: A Useful Assortment

Admin by Admin
May 21, 2026
in Data Science
0
Kdn system design interview questions a handy collection.png
0
SHARES
0
VIEWS
Share on FacebookShare on Twitter


System Design Interview Questions: A Handy Collection
 

# Introduction

 
At the same time as AI can now generate enormous quantities of code, system design stays one of many few abilities that can’t be simply changed. Writing code is just one a part of constructing actual merchandise. Designing scalable, dependable, and environment friendly programs nonetheless requires expertise, trade-offs, stakeholder discussions, and robust engineering judgment.

That’s precisely why system design continues to matter a lot in technical interviews. It’s not nearly understanding the best reply. It’s about the way you assume, the way you break down complexity, and the way you justify your selections. For a lot of engineers, that is additionally one of many hardest components of interview preparation as a result of it calls for each technical depth and structured communication.

The excellent news is that there are already some glorious open-source assets that may assist. From full primers and interview query collections to visible explainers and specialised guides for cell and frontend system design, these GitHub repositories have helped many candidates put together extra successfully and land roles quicker.

On this article, we’ve gathered 10 helpful system design assets that may enable you strengthen your fundamentals, observe frequent interview questions, and construct a greater framework for approaching system design interviews with confidence.

 

System Design Interview Questions: A Handy Collection
Picture generated with ChatGPT utilizing the supply picture from AWS

 

# GitHub Repositories for System Design Interview Questions

 

// 1. A Full System Design Primer

If you’re beginning with only one repository for system design interview prep, donnemartin/system-design-primer continues to be one of many strongest locations to start as a result of it does greater than checklist ideas.

It offers you a structured option to method open-ended interview questions, covers core system design subjects, and consists of labored examples that present tips on how to cause by way of trade-offs as a substitute of memorizing solutions.

 

// 2. Actual Interview-Targeted Questions and Solutions

If you would like a repository that feels extra straight tied to interview preparation, checkcheckzz/system-design-interview is a powerful decide as a result of it’s constructed round dealing with system design interviews with a scientific method in a shorter period of time.

As an alternative of performing like a deep textbook, it brings collectively interview ideas, core system design fundamentals, instance merchandise and programs, engineering weblog references, and question-focused assets, which makes it particularly helpful for candidates who need sensible preparation materials they will evaluation earlier than interviews.

 

// 3. Visible Explanations of Advanced Techniques

Should you study finest by seeing how issues match collectively, ByteByteGoHq/system-design-101 stands out as a result of it explains complicated programs by way of visuals and easy language as a substitute of overwhelming you with concept.

The repository is designed to assist with system design interviews whereas additionally making core subjects like protocols, APIs, databases, and structure patterns simpler to grasp, which makes it particularly helpful for freshmen or anybody who needs a extra intuitive option to construct system design information.

 

// 4. Step-by-Step System Design Studying

If you would like a repository that feels extra like a guided studying path, karanpratapsingh/system-design is a powerful alternative as a result of it’s structured round studying tips on how to design programs at scale whereas making ready for interviews on the similar time.

Somewhat than solely supplying you with scattered questions, it helps construct your understanding of distributed programs, scalability, structure, and interview considering in a extra step-by-step method, which makes it particularly helpful for learners who wish to strengthen fundamentals earlier than leaping into mock interview-style issues.

 

// 5. Curated System Design Assets

Should you choose studying from a broad assortment of free materials, ashishps1/awesome-system-design-resources is helpful as a result of it brings collectively free assets particularly geared toward studying system design ideas and making ready for interviews.

It really works nicely as a companion repository since it’s much less about one single instructing format and extra about supplying you with a curated set of articles, movies, and studying paths you need to use to fill gaps, revise subjects rapidly, and increase past the fundamentals.

 

// 6. Interview Patterns and Downside-Fixing Approaches

If you would like a repository that goes past surface-level interview prep, DreamOfTheRedChamber/system-design-interviews is helpful as a result of it mixes system design interview considering with deeper technical discussions throughout areas like protocols, infrastructure, and structure.

The repo frames itself round in-depth dialogue and consists of topic-specific notes that may enable you construct stronger problem-solving instincts, making it a good selection for candidates who wish to perceive how programs work beneath the interview immediate slightly than solely memorizing frequent solutions.

 

// 7. Sensible Preparation Hyperlinks and Notes

Should you choose a light-weight useful resource you’ll be able to rapidly browse earlier than interviews, shashank88/system_design is useful as a result of it’s basically a curated assortment of preparation hyperlinks and paperwork for system design and open-ended interview rounds.

It’s particularly helpful for revision because it brings collectively assets targeted each on interview prep and on understanding how large-scale programs work, so it really works nicely as a sensible reference hub slightly than a single linear course.

 

// 8. A Framework for Cell System Design Interviews

If you’re making ready for mobile-specific interviews, weeeBox/mobile-system-design is very helpful as a result of it focuses on a framework for approaching cell system design questions for iOS and Android roles, slightly than treating cell as an afterthought.

The repository emphasizes thought course of and communication, and it consists of sensible workouts round actual app design situations, which makes it a powerful useful resource for candidates who need a extra focused option to put together for cell system design interviews.

 

// 9. Superior Distributed Techniques Assets

If you wish to go deeper into the distributed programs aspect of system design, madd86/awesome-system-design is a powerful useful resource as a result of it’s constructed as a curated assortment of articles, movies, and studying materials targeted on system design and distributed computing.

It’s notably useful for individuals who wish to transfer past interview fundamentals and strengthen their understanding of big-picture structure, microservices, and large-scale distributed programs by way of a broader set of assets.

 

// 10. Frontend System Design Interview Assets

In case your focus is frontend interviews, greatfrontend/awesome-front-end-system-design is efficacious as a result of front-end system design assets are nonetheless comparatively uncommon, and this repository is particularly curated for that hole.

It brings collectively assets for each interview preparation and normal studying, making it a helpful place to begin for engineers who wish to get higher at discussing scalability, structure, and trade-offs from a frontend programs perspective slightly than solely a backend one.

 

# Wrapping Up

 
To make issues simpler, here’s a fast evaluation desk of all 10 repositories so you’ll be able to rapidly resolve which one matches your studying type, interview wants, and present expertise stage.

 

Repository Greatest For Why You Would possibly Like It
donnemartin/system-design-primer Inexperienced persons to intermediate learners A well-structured all-in-one primer with fundamentals, examples, and interview prep
checkcheckzz/system-design-interview Interview-focused preparation Extra straight centered on system design interview questions, solutions, and preparation materials
ByteByteGoHq/system-design-101 Visible learners Explains complicated programs utilizing diagrams and easier language
karanpratapsingh/system-design Step-by-step learners Feels extra like a guided studying path for scaling programs and interview prep
ashishps1/awesome-system-design-resources Individuals who like curated useful resource lists Provides you a variety of free articles, movies, and references in a single place
DreamOfTheRedChamber/system-design-interviews Candidates who need deeper technical considering Blends interview prep with broader technical discussions round programs and structure
shashank88/system_design Fast revision earlier than interviews A sensible set of preparation hyperlinks and notes that’s straightforward to browse
weeeBox/mobile-system-design Cell engineers Tailor-made for iOS and Android system design interview preparation
madd86/awesome-system-design Superior learners and distributed programs readers Robust curated assortment for going deeper into distributed programs subjects
greatfrontend/awesome-front-end-system-design Frontend engineers Targeted on frontend system design, which continues to be much less generally lined elsewhere

 
 

Abid Ali Awan (@1abidaliawan) is an authorized information scientist skilled who loves constructing machine studying fashions. Presently, he’s specializing in content material creation and writing technical blogs on machine studying and information science applied sciences. Abid holds a Grasp’s diploma in expertise administration and a bachelor’s diploma in telecommunication engineering. His imaginative and prescient is to construct an AI product utilizing a graph neural community for college kids fighting psychological sickness.

READ ALSO

Why the $725 Billion AI Infrastructure Race Is No Longer About AI |

SQL Window Features Past Fundamentals: Fixing Actual Enterprise Issues


System Design Interview Questions: A Handy Collection
 

# Introduction

 
At the same time as AI can now generate enormous quantities of code, system design stays one of many few abilities that can’t be simply changed. Writing code is just one a part of constructing actual merchandise. Designing scalable, dependable, and environment friendly programs nonetheless requires expertise, trade-offs, stakeholder discussions, and robust engineering judgment.

That’s precisely why system design continues to matter a lot in technical interviews. It’s not nearly understanding the best reply. It’s about the way you assume, the way you break down complexity, and the way you justify your selections. For a lot of engineers, that is additionally one of many hardest components of interview preparation as a result of it calls for each technical depth and structured communication.

The excellent news is that there are already some glorious open-source assets that may assist. From full primers and interview query collections to visible explainers and specialised guides for cell and frontend system design, these GitHub repositories have helped many candidates put together extra successfully and land roles quicker.

On this article, we’ve gathered 10 helpful system design assets that may enable you strengthen your fundamentals, observe frequent interview questions, and construct a greater framework for approaching system design interviews with confidence.

 

System Design Interview Questions: A Handy Collection
Picture generated with ChatGPT utilizing the supply picture from AWS

 

# GitHub Repositories for System Design Interview Questions

 

// 1. A Full System Design Primer

If you’re beginning with only one repository for system design interview prep, donnemartin/system-design-primer continues to be one of many strongest locations to start as a result of it does greater than checklist ideas.

It offers you a structured option to method open-ended interview questions, covers core system design subjects, and consists of labored examples that present tips on how to cause by way of trade-offs as a substitute of memorizing solutions.

 

// 2. Actual Interview-Targeted Questions and Solutions

If you would like a repository that feels extra straight tied to interview preparation, checkcheckzz/system-design-interview is a powerful decide as a result of it’s constructed round dealing with system design interviews with a scientific method in a shorter period of time.

As an alternative of performing like a deep textbook, it brings collectively interview ideas, core system design fundamentals, instance merchandise and programs, engineering weblog references, and question-focused assets, which makes it particularly helpful for candidates who need sensible preparation materials they will evaluation earlier than interviews.

 

// 3. Visible Explanations of Advanced Techniques

Should you study finest by seeing how issues match collectively, ByteByteGoHq/system-design-101 stands out as a result of it explains complicated programs by way of visuals and easy language as a substitute of overwhelming you with concept.

The repository is designed to assist with system design interviews whereas additionally making core subjects like protocols, APIs, databases, and structure patterns simpler to grasp, which makes it particularly helpful for freshmen or anybody who needs a extra intuitive option to construct system design information.

 

// 4. Step-by-Step System Design Studying

If you would like a repository that feels extra like a guided studying path, karanpratapsingh/system-design is a powerful alternative as a result of it’s structured round studying tips on how to design programs at scale whereas making ready for interviews on the similar time.

Somewhat than solely supplying you with scattered questions, it helps construct your understanding of distributed programs, scalability, structure, and interview considering in a extra step-by-step method, which makes it particularly helpful for learners who wish to strengthen fundamentals earlier than leaping into mock interview-style issues.

 

// 5. Curated System Design Assets

Should you choose studying from a broad assortment of free materials, ashishps1/awesome-system-design-resources is helpful as a result of it brings collectively free assets particularly geared toward studying system design ideas and making ready for interviews.

It really works nicely as a companion repository since it’s much less about one single instructing format and extra about supplying you with a curated set of articles, movies, and studying paths you need to use to fill gaps, revise subjects rapidly, and increase past the fundamentals.

 

// 6. Interview Patterns and Downside-Fixing Approaches

If you would like a repository that goes past surface-level interview prep, DreamOfTheRedChamber/system-design-interviews is helpful as a result of it mixes system design interview considering with deeper technical discussions throughout areas like protocols, infrastructure, and structure.

The repo frames itself round in-depth dialogue and consists of topic-specific notes that may enable you construct stronger problem-solving instincts, making it a good selection for candidates who wish to perceive how programs work beneath the interview immediate slightly than solely memorizing frequent solutions.

 

// 7. Sensible Preparation Hyperlinks and Notes

Should you choose a light-weight useful resource you’ll be able to rapidly browse earlier than interviews, shashank88/system_design is useful as a result of it’s basically a curated assortment of preparation hyperlinks and paperwork for system design and open-ended interview rounds.

It’s particularly helpful for revision because it brings collectively assets targeted each on interview prep and on understanding how large-scale programs work, so it really works nicely as a sensible reference hub slightly than a single linear course.

 

// 8. A Framework for Cell System Design Interviews

If you’re making ready for mobile-specific interviews, weeeBox/mobile-system-design is very helpful as a result of it focuses on a framework for approaching cell system design questions for iOS and Android roles, slightly than treating cell as an afterthought.

The repository emphasizes thought course of and communication, and it consists of sensible workouts round actual app design situations, which makes it a powerful useful resource for candidates who need a extra focused option to put together for cell system design interviews.

 

// 9. Superior Distributed Techniques Assets

If you wish to go deeper into the distributed programs aspect of system design, madd86/awesome-system-design is a powerful useful resource as a result of it’s constructed as a curated assortment of articles, movies, and studying materials targeted on system design and distributed computing.

It’s notably useful for individuals who wish to transfer past interview fundamentals and strengthen their understanding of big-picture structure, microservices, and large-scale distributed programs by way of a broader set of assets.

 

// 10. Frontend System Design Interview Assets

In case your focus is frontend interviews, greatfrontend/awesome-front-end-system-design is efficacious as a result of front-end system design assets are nonetheless comparatively uncommon, and this repository is particularly curated for that hole.

It brings collectively assets for each interview preparation and normal studying, making it a helpful place to begin for engineers who wish to get higher at discussing scalability, structure, and trade-offs from a frontend programs perspective slightly than solely a backend one.

 

# Wrapping Up

 
To make issues simpler, here’s a fast evaluation desk of all 10 repositories so you’ll be able to rapidly resolve which one matches your studying type, interview wants, and present expertise stage.

 

Repository Greatest For Why You Would possibly Like It
donnemartin/system-design-primer Inexperienced persons to intermediate learners A well-structured all-in-one primer with fundamentals, examples, and interview prep
checkcheckzz/system-design-interview Interview-focused preparation Extra straight centered on system design interview questions, solutions, and preparation materials
ByteByteGoHq/system-design-101 Visible learners Explains complicated programs utilizing diagrams and easier language
karanpratapsingh/system-design Step-by-step learners Feels extra like a guided studying path for scaling programs and interview prep
ashishps1/awesome-system-design-resources Individuals who like curated useful resource lists Provides you a variety of free articles, movies, and references in a single place
DreamOfTheRedChamber/system-design-interviews Candidates who need deeper technical considering Blends interview prep with broader technical discussions round programs and structure
shashank88/system_design Fast revision earlier than interviews A sensible set of preparation hyperlinks and notes that’s straightforward to browse
weeeBox/mobile-system-design Cell engineers Tailor-made for iOS and Android system design interview preparation
madd86/awesome-system-design Superior learners and distributed programs readers Robust curated assortment for going deeper into distributed programs subjects
greatfrontend/awesome-front-end-system-design Frontend engineers Targeted on frontend system design, which continues to be much less generally lined elsewhere

 
 

Abid Ali Awan (@1abidaliawan) is an authorized information scientist skilled who loves constructing machine studying fashions. Presently, he’s specializing in content material creation and writing technical blogs on machine studying and information science applied sciences. Abid holds a Grasp’s diploma in expertise administration and a bachelor’s diploma in telecommunication engineering. His imaginative and prescient is to construct an AI product utilizing a graph neural community for college kids fighting psychological sickness.

Tags: collectionDesignHandyInterviewQuestionsSystem

Related Posts

Big tech ai infrastructure investment.jpg.jpg
Data Science

Why the $725 Billion AI Infrastructure Race Is No Longer About AI |

May 21, 2026
Rosidi sql window functions beyond basics 1.png
Data Science

SQL Window Features Past Fundamentals: Fixing Actual Enterprise Issues

May 20, 2026
Spacex elon musk ipo structural moat.jpg.jpg
Data Science

Why Its Structural Benefits Are Almost Not possible to Replicate |

May 19, 2026
Rosidi hidden skill gap 1.png
Data Science

The Hidden Ability Hole: Why Realizing SQL + Python Isn’t Sufficient Anymore

May 19, 2026
Diez volt joint venture ai factory dubai.png
Data Science

How the DIEZ-VOLT Partnership Indicators a New Part within the UAE’s Infrastructure Race |

May 18, 2026
Kdn 5 must know python concepts.png
Data Science

5 Should-Know Python Ideas – KDnuggets

May 17, 2026

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

POPULAR NEWS

Gemini 2.0 Fash Vs Gpt 4o.webp.webp

Gemini 2.0 Flash vs GPT 4o: Which is Higher?

January 19, 2025
Chainlink Link And Cardano Ada Dominate The Crypto Coin Development Chart.jpg

Chainlink’s Run to $20 Beneficial properties Steam Amid LINK Taking the Helm because the High Creating DeFi Challenge ⋆ ZyCrypto

May 17, 2025
Image 100 1024x683.png

Easy methods to Use LLMs for Highly effective Computerized Evaluations

August 13, 2025
Blog.png

XMN is accessible for buying and selling!

October 10, 2025
0 3.png

College endowments be a part of crypto rush, boosting meme cash like Meme Index

February 10, 2025

EDITOR'S PICK

01998eb5 c50a 7c20 9ae4 bc678e60c503.jpeg

Nation-State Bitcoin Adoption On ‘Tail Finish’ Of Gradual Stage

September 28, 2025
Weronika wsev7nanuxc unsplash scaled 1.jpg

Escaping the SQL Jungle | In direction of Information Science

March 21, 2026
Top Ai Healthcare Solutions Development Trends In 2025.jpg

How Knowledge Assortment Providers Guarantee Correct Knowledge and Improved Enterprise Choices

February 28, 2025
Happy holidays wikipedia 2 1 122025.png

Information Bytes 20251222: Federated AI Studying at 3 Nationwide Labs, AI “Doomers” Converse Out

December 24, 2025

About Us

Welcome to News AI World, your go-to source for the latest in artificial intelligence news and developments. Our mission is to deliver comprehensive and insightful coverage of the rapidly evolving AI landscape, keeping you informed about breakthroughs, trends, and the transformative impact of AI technologies across industries.

Categories

  • Artificial Intelligence
  • ChatGPT
  • Crypto Coins
  • Data Science
  • Machine Learning

Recent Posts

  • System Design Interview Questions: A Useful Assortment
  • EU to Overview MiCA, as 80% of Crypto Corporations Vanish in Compliance Cull
  • LLM Themes Are Not Observations
  • Home
  • About Us
  • Contact Us
  • Disclaimer
  • Privacy Policy

© 2024 Newsaiworld.com. All rights reserved.

No Result
View All Result
  • Home
  • Artificial Intelligence
  • ChatGPT
  • Data Science
  • Machine Learning
  • Crypto Coins
  • Contact Us

© 2024 Newsaiworld.com. All rights reserved.

Are you sure want to unlock this post?
Unlock left : 0
Are you sure want to cancel subscription?